Openport SD card logging

I am having a few problems logging with an SD card (Standalone logging) through the openport 2 (firmware 1.16) i have.

the ecu has CeddyMods SD mods and the logcfg file i am using is from Ceddymods 1.9

have tried 16GB file formatted with FAT32 and 1GB file formatted FAT16 and no luck.

i place the logcfg.txt in the root of the drive then start the car and i can see the logcfg.out file created as per below but no other files are created, what am i doing wrong.
